KNX is one of the most commonly used wired communication standards in professional building automation. Because it is dependable, has a long service life, and works seamlessly across different vendors, it’s frequently chosen for luxury villas, hotels, offices, and commercial buildings.


In many cases, conventional smart touch panels need an extra KNX gateway to communicate with KNX devices. By contrast, native KNX smart wall switches have the KNX communication hardware built directly into the panel. This means they can connect straight to the KNX bus line, without any extra conversion equipment.


For example, a 4-inch smart wall switch with native KNX support—like the Portworld YC-SM41P-KNX—pairs a modern touchscreen experience with direct KNX bus communication. The result is a simpler and more dependable way to control smart buildings.


Understanding Native KNX Bus Connection


In a typical arrangement, a smart panel may first communicate using Ethernet, WiFi, or another protocol. A gateway then translates those instructions into KNX telegrams, which are sent on to the KNX actuators.

While functional, this setup adds extra hardware and makes the overall system more complicated.

With a native KNX smart panel, the device already includes a built-in KNX communication interface. The panel can communicate directly using KNX telegrams with:


  • KNX lighting actuators  

  • HVAC controllers  

  • Curtain and blind actuators  

  • Sensors  

  • Energy management devices  


Because of this, there is no need for an external protocol-conversion gateway.

Sunlight Readability: The Main Requirement for Outdoor Bus Displays

One of the biggest challenges with outdoor screens is staying visible in direct sunlight.

A regular display can look too dark or hard to read when exposed to strong sun, which lowers its ability to clearly deliver information to passengers.

For outdoor bus stop digital signage, high-brightness LCD panels are usually used, with brightness options like:

  • 1500 nits  

  • 2500 nits  

  • 3000 nits or higher  


Going with higher brightness helps passengers easily see:

  • Bus arrival times  

  • Route information  

  • Digital advertisements  

  • Public announcements  


For smart transportation projects, automatic brightness control is also crucial. Built-in light sensors can monitor changes in the environment and adjust the screen brightness automatically—enhancing visibility while avoiding wasted power.

Weather Protection for Long-Term Outdoor Operation


Because bus stops are exposed to changing weather all year round, thoughtful protection design is essential.


A dependable outdoor digital signage display typically includes the following features:


 IP65 / IP66 Waterproof Protection

The enclosure helps safeguard the internal components from:

  • Rainwater  

  • Dust  

  • Humidity  

  • Outdoor pollution  

As a result, the display can keep running reliably across different climates.

IK10 Anti-Vandal Protection

Since public transportation displays are placed in open areas, they may be subjected to accidental knocks or vandalism.

With IK10 tempered glass, you get:

  • Strong impact resistance  

  • Screen protection  

  • Better durability for everyday public use  

This is particularly important for unmanned bus stations and smart city projects.

Wide Temperature Design

Outdoor displays must perform in both hot summers and cold winters.

Industrial outdoor signage solutions can be customized to support a wide operating temperature range, for example:

-20°C to +70°C  

This helps ensure consistent performance in different regions and climates.

From Information Display to a Smart Transportation Platform

Today, digital bus stop signage is becoming increasingly intelligent.

Rather than just showing fixed timetables, smart transportation displays can link with back-end systems to deliver live, changing information.

Common features include:

  • Real-time bus arrival updates  

  • Route change notifications  

  • Weather information  

  • Emergency announcements  

  • Public service messages  

  • Advertising content management  


With network connectivity, operators can update content remotely across multiple bus stops without having to travel to each site.

Remote CMS Management for Large Transportation Networks

In cities with hundreds or even thousands of bus stops, updating content manually is not efficient.

A cloud-based CMS (Content Management System) enables operators to manage the displays from anywhere.

A professional outdoor digital bus stop signage solution can provide:

  • Remote content updates  

  • Scheduled advertising playback  

  • Device monitoring  

  • Management across multiple locations  

  • System status checks  

As a result, maintenance costs are lowered and day-to-day operations become more efficient.


Hardware Platforms for Smart Bus Stop Displays


Different transportation projects call for different levels of computing power.


A simple information display might only need to support multimedia playback. In contrast, an intelligent transportation kiosk may require capabilities such as:


  • Interactive touch functions  

  • Camera integration  

  • AI recognition  

  • Sensor connectivity  


Embedded platforms like:

  • RK3566  

  • RK3568  

  • RK3576  

  • RK3588  


offer scalable performance to match a wide range of applications.

With high-performance processors, you can also enable more advanced features, including:

  • 4K content playback  

  • Interactive applications  

  • AI-based analysis  

  • Smart city integration
